VIDEO PROJECTION
« LIFE WINDOW »
YOKOHAMA AIR CABIN CANAL PARK STATION

In this April, the large cable car in this port city, neighboring Tokyo opened.  At its two stations, colorful light accents were placed by Motoko Ishii Lighting Design. Inside Canal Park Station, passengers can travel even further through the windows of video projections imagined and created by I.C.O.N. : "Light Window, the journey of light, water and life". This video artwork symbolizes the openness of this city, historically one of the first opened to foreigners during the modernization of the country.

 

In the station, a turquoise highlight and the 3-minute video alternate. In order to occupy the entire space, but to minimize the devices and to ensure good visibility of the image, 5 mini video projectors diffusing the 5 windows make up the installation. Many movies and light effects further enhance this sound and light journey (sparkle, eclats, etc.)

The discovery is composed with 4 chapters, through 4 different types of windows. You ascend from the seabed to the surface enjoying aquatic creatures through the windows of a submarine, then navigate in the sunset to gaze at the city through ship portholes. You gain height in a plane. Through its windows the overview on the city slides and then you go across the clouds and the storm. Finally the vision discovers the space from a spaceship.
